Biography:

The Feeding Set were Clare Bowditch's backing band for her first three solo albums - 2004's Autumn Bone, 2005's What Was Left and 2007's The Moon Looked On. The Melbourne, Australia-based collective consisted of drummer Marty Brown, guitarist Tim Harvey, vocalist/French horn player Libby Chow, bassist Warren Bloomer and guitarist Glen Walker. The Feeding Set played their last shows together in 2008, after which Bowditch disintegrated the group and recorded her fourth album
